A look at the hostages still held by Hamas in Gaza, by the numbers
- Israel and Hamas are in a six-week ceasefire, during which Hamas has released dozens of hostages captured on Oct. 7, 2023, in exchange for Palestinian prisoners.
- Five Thai hostages were released on Jan. 30, 2025, and welcomed home in Bangkok by family and officials, with the Thai government continuing efforts to secure the release of remaining hostages.
- As of now, 73 hostages remain in captivity, including 34 declared dead by Israel, with negotiations for further releases ongoing.
